Before You Go

Ride early to avoid heat

Book a morning slot to enjoy firmer sand, cooler temperatures, and clearer Atlas views; afternoons can be dusty and hot.

Wear closed-toe shoes

Sand and small rocks are kicked up by tires; sturdy sneakers or light hiking boots protect your feet and ankles.

Listen to the safety briefing

Guides provide helmet fit, throttle control and emergency-stop instructions — follow them to reduce risk on loose surfaces.

Bring a reusable water bottle

Two hours of riding in exposed sun dehydrates quickly; operators may not provide large amounts of water on route.

Conservation Note

Stick to designated tracks to avoid trampling palm roots and irrigation lines; ask operators about their water-use and waste practices to support sustainable tourism.

The Palmeraie grew as an irrigated agricultural oasis fed by the Tensift River; over centuries it supported date cultivation and local communities before becoming a recreation area.

Common Questions

Do I need a driving license to ride a quad?

No driving license is required; guides provide basic instruction and supervised control for each rider.

What is the minimum age to drive a quad?

Minimum driving age is 16; younger guests may ride as passengers with a licensed rider.

Is hotel pickup included?

Yes — hotel pickup and drop-off in Marrakech is included; confirm pickup details when you book.

What if the weather is bad?

Tours operate in most dry conditions; heavy rain may make tracks unsafe and could lead to rescheduling according to the operator's policy.
